Changelog — Parcelwren webhook v2.4: We flipped a few defaults, heads up. Webhook retries now back off exponentially (was fixed 30s), max attempts dropped from 10 to 6, and unsigned payloads are rejected outright instead of logged-and-allowed. Delivery timeouts tightened to 8s. If a partner complains about missed tracking events, it's probably the signature check — that's intentional, don't revert it without sign-off from the integrations lead. The new default configuration is shown below.

deployment values, kawip-kafog:
belath:
  pin: 3709
  tenant: ulaox
  seal: seal_25075386
  metrics_host: metrics.belath.halixhq.test
  standby_team: gormir
  escalation: wenys-fenwyn
  nonce: 26e5f7

It was noted that Greyfell revenue has declined for six consecutive quarters and component sourcing has become unreliable. The committee approved a phased retirement: order book closes at quarter-end, final shipments two quarters later, support continues for twelve months thereafter. Marketing will prepare customer communications and a transition offer to the Solvane range. The wider rationale is recorded in the confidential note below.

board note of kawif-kajop: Ralaelax Foods is in early talks to buy Novaelox Works for about $55.7 million. The Wenael launch date is May 9, and nothing goes to the press before then.

They conduct a quarterly site audit covering fire doors, stairwells, and meeting rooms, usually on the last Thursday of the month. They carry green lanyards and do not need escorting, but they are not permitted in the server room or the finance archive. Please tidy desks the day before and keep corridors clear. If an auditor asks you to open a restricted door, direct them to facilities instead and use the code below to re-secure it.

turnstile pass: bdg-YEOZLM-79341408

## Tuning

Slimcrate strips layers from Fennelworks base images during the nightly pipeline. Aggressive settings shrink images but raise cold-start pull failures; conservative ones bloat the registry. If on-call sees pull timeouts on the Ketterby cluster, back off the prune depth first, not the parallelism. All knobs are env-driven and hot-reload on the next pipeline run. Defaults that shipped with the current release are listed below.

constants for yaduf-fahag:
BUDGETS = {
    "kelix": 528,
    "briwyn": 734,
}